Djevencio van der Kust Transfer from Sparta Rotterdam to Beerschot-Wilrijk
Djevencio van der Kust is set to spend the remainder of the season on loan at Beerschot in Belgium, with no option to buy included in the agreement. This decision came after changes in Van der Kust's situation at Sparta Rotterdam, which were partly due to the arrival of Patrick van Aanholt. The move aims to provide Van der Kust with increased playing time, aiding his further development before his return to Rotterdam at the end of the season. Sparta Rotterdam confirmed the loan on their official website, where technical director Gerard Nijkamp outlined the reasons for the decision. Van der Kust, who joined Sparta in 2023 from FC Utrecht and quickly established himself as a first-team regular, has experienced limited playing opportunities this season, having participated in thirteen Eredivisie matches. With a total of 48 appearances for Sparta, the loan to Beerschot, under the guidance of Dirk Kuyt, presents him with the opportunity to gain more minutes on the field in Antwerp before heading back to Rotterdam.
